Larry Robbins is the Founder, Portfolio Manager and CEO of Glenview Capital Management, a $7.5 billion hedge fund in its 14th year of operation and headquartered in New York City. Glenview is focused on delivering attractive absolute returns through an intense focus on deep fundamental research and individual security selection.? Larry Robbins spoke at the Capitalize For Kids Conference in Toronto and presented his favorite ideas. Below are some (very) informal notes from Robbins who explained why he likes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. (NYSE:TMO), Danaher Corporation (NYSE:DHR), Endo International plc (NASDAQ:ENDP) and Actavis plc (NYSE:ACT).

Larry Robins of Glenview Capital
Looks for:
-excess cash
-FCF
-Unused Debt Capacity
-Incremental Debt Capacity
-Defensible Growth
Ideas:
Larry Robbins on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. (NYSE:TMO)
High fcf conversion
Can de-lever quickly
Larry Robbins on Danaher Corporation (NYSE:DHR)
Strong pricing power
Margin improvement opportunities
Large insider ownership
Now a life sciences company
Larry Robbins on Endo International plc (NASDAQ:ENDP)
Pharmaceutical company

Chuck Akre established Akre Capital Management in 1989 and continues to be the primary person responsible for the company’s investment advisory services & investment selection. He has been in the securities business since 1968. He previously held positions as shareholder, Director, CEO of Asset Management Division and Director of Research at Johnston, Lemon & Co (a NYSE member firm). Chuck holds a BA in English Literature from American University. Tom Saberhagen of Akre Capital pitches Danaher Corporation (NYSE:DHR), Colfax Corp (NYSE:CFX) and Markel Corporation (NYSE:MKL).
